Introduction to Protractor


Protractor is a powerful end-to-end testing framework specifically designed for Angular and AngularJS applications. As a Protractor user, you benefit from a robust tool that works seamlessly with Selenium WebDriver, enabling automated testing for dynamic web applications. Features of Protractor


  • Synchronization with Angular: Protractor automatically waits for Angular processes to complete before executing tests.
  • Cross-Browser Testing: Use Protractor to test your applications on multiple browsers, including Chrome, Firefox, and Safari.
  • Automatic Waiting: Unlike Selenium, Protractor eliminates the need for manual waits or sleeps by automatically synchronizing with the app.
  • Page Object Support: Protractor makes it easier to maintain and scale tests using the Page Object Model.


Setting Up Protractor


  1. Install Node.js: Since Protractor is a Node. js-based framework, having Node.js installed is essential.
  2. Install Protractor: Use the command npm install -g protractor to install Protractor globally.
  3. Install WebDriver Manager: Run webdriver-manager update to download the necessary drivers for Protractor.
  4. Create a Config File: A configuration file is the backbone of your Protractor setup, specifying your test scripts, browser preferences, and more.

Best Practices for Using Protractor


  1. Leverage Page Object Model (POM): Keep your tests clean and maintainable by using POM in your Protractor tests.
  2. Utilize Protractor Locators: Take advantage of Angular-specific locators such as by.model and by.binding in Protractor.
  3. Run Tests in Parallel: Speed up test execution by configuring Protractor to run tests in parallel.

Disadvantages of Protractor


  • Steeper learning curve for beginners.
  • The future of Protractor is uncertain as Angular has announced the deprecation of support for it in the upcoming releases.


Alternatives to Protractor


While Protractor is a great tool for Angular applications, other frameworks like Cypress, Playwright, and Selenium offer robust alternatives for end-to-end testing.
